  4. 4 days ago · Jeb, whose nickname was based on his initials, attended Phillips Academy in Andover, Massachusetts. During his senior year he studied in Mexico, where he met Columba Garnica Gallo. The couple married in 1974 and later had three children. In 1995 Bush converted to his wife’s religion, Roman Catholicism.
